The purpose of the Depot Transport Manager (DTM) is to deliver the transport operation plan for the Depot, whilst developing a high performing team of Drivers. As a key name on the depot O License, you will manage the safety of the operation, people, the legal & regulatory compliance of the transport operation with policy and process excellence for all vehicles relating to the Depot.

The Depot Transport Manager will work in partnership with all Depot management and colleagues, to ensure the transport operation achieves people, service, cost and quality performance targets.

  • Maintaining budgeted costs and planning the fleet to the forecasted volumes. Control driver costs and sustain above target levels of service and quality by ensuring all vehicles and equipment are maintained to a high standard through consistent audits and compliance checks.
  • Ensuring robust and efficient BAU and peak transport planning processes are prepared accounting for contingencies and challenges ensuring the operation runs smoothly.
  • Managing all transport costs, resources, maintenance repairs and CPU with support from the DGM.
  • Leading quality accident investigations professionally and with urgency when necessary.
  • Ensuring the Depot is always legally compliant in all relevant documentation and systems, this will include servicing & maintenance of vehicles, regulatory requirements, driver's hours, tacho downloads both driver and vehicle unit along with all training - drivers CPC, MHE and manual handling.
